FERNANDO JUAN BORNSTEIN v. State of Indiana

── FERNANDO JUAN BORNSTEIN v. State of Indiana ── Case No.: 22A-CR-03017 Court: Indiana Court of Appeals Date: July 31, 2023 Author: Judge Leanna Weissmann County of Origin: Marion Category: Criminal Decision: Affirmed Judge Riley and Judge Bradford concur Bornstein’s friend, Jacqueline Lizarraga, went on a date with Salazar in October 2019. Afterward, Bornstein persuaded Lizarraga, her friend Andy Rosales, and her boyfriend Jesus Oviedo to rob Salazar under the guise of a second date. According to Bornstein’s plan, Lizarraga would lure Salazar to the White River Parkway bridge in Indianapolis. Once there, Bornstein and Oviedo would attack Salazar and disarm him.
